Showrooms or Websites? Picking Your Poison
- The Showroom Slicker: Los Santos boasts a few fancy dealerships if you like the in-person touch. You can kick the tires (metaphorically, because property damage is frowned upon) and soak up the atmosphere. Just beware of overzealous salespeople – Benny from Benny's Original Motor Works is particularly enthusiastic about his inventory, let's just say.
- The Web Wanderer: Feeling like a couch potato? No worries! GTA's online stores offer a vast selection of vehicles, from muscle cars to helicopters (because why not?). Just pull out your phone, browse the web (watch out for those pesky pop-up ads for illegal businesses!), and order your dream car delivered straight to your garage.
Dealerships We Dig (and Maybe a Few We Don't)
- Legendary Motorsport: Feeling the need for speed? Legendary Motorsport boasts high-performance cars that'll have you leaving supercars in the dust. Just remember, with great power comes a hefty price tag.
- Southern San Andreas Super Autos: If you're looking for a good mix of style and performance without completely breaking the bank, this is your spot. Think luxury sedans with a bit of bite.
- Benny's Original Motor Works: Benny's is all about customization. Got a beat-up old car lying around? Benny can turn it into a lowrider masterpiece. Just be prepared for Benny's...unique sales techniques.
Remember: Don't be afraid to shop around! Test drive a few vehicles before committing. After all, you don't want to be stuck with a car that handles like a drunken shopping cart.
Pro-Tips for the Savvy Car Collector
- Garage Goals: Before you go on a spending spree, make sure you have a place to store your new acquisitions. Invest in a garage (or two, or three) to keep your prized possessions safe from sticky-fingered NPCs (and maybe the occasional envious player).
- Insurance is for Suckers... (Maybe): GTA offers insurance for your vehicles. It's tempting to skip it, but trust us, when you inevitably get into a high-speed chase with the cops, that insurance payout will look mighty appealing.
